Chocolate Avocado Peanut Mousse

  • Total Time: 15
  • Yield: 6 servings

Description

Indulge in the velvety, rich texture of this Chocolate Avocado Peanut Mousse – a quick and easy-to-make dessert that’s the perfect balance of decadence and nutrition.


Ingredients

– 2 ripe avocados

– 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der

– 1/2 cup creamy peanut butter

– 1/2 cup heavy cream

– 1/4 cup powdered sweetener (such as erythritol or stevia)

–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

– 1/4 teaspoon sea salt


Instructions

1. In a food processor or high-powered blender, combine the avocados, cocoa powder, peanut butter, 1/4 cup of the heavy cream, sweetener, vanilla, and salt. Blend until smooth and creamy, scraping down the sides as needed.

2. In a separate bowl, whip the remaining 1/4 cup of heavy cream until it forms stiff peaks.

3. Gently fold the whipped cream into the avocado mixture until well combined.

4. Spoon the Chocolate Avocado Peanut Mousse into individual serving dishes or one large serving bowl.

5.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ving to allow the mousse to set.

6. Garnish with a drizzle of melted chocolate, chopped peanuts, or a sprinkle of cocoa powder before serving.

Notes

For a firmer texture, refrigerate the mousse for up to 4 hours. You can also substitute almond butter or cashew butter for the peanut butter. Adjust the sweetener to taste based on the ripeness of your avocados.
